    Business in Maryland. Maryland 's leading industries by employment are health care, social assistance, state and local government, retail trade, and professional and technical services. Maryland's Gross State Product (GSP) was $295.4 billion in 2010. [1] The Government sector produced $52.1 billion and accounted for 18 percent of Maryland's GSP ...

    Website. www .labor .maryland .gov. The Maryland Department of Labor (called the Department of Labor, Licensing, and Regulation until 2019 [ 1]) is a government agency in the U.S. state of Maryland. [ 2] It is headquartered at 1100 North Eutaw Street in Baltimore. [ 3]

    As it concerns collecting taxes, the comptroller conducts income and sales tax audits of taxpayers for compliance with state and local laws, processes tax returns, settles delinquent tax receipts, and enforces business licensing and unclaimed property laws.     The current Comptroller of Maryland is Brooke Lierman (D), currently serving her term (2023–present). [2] The comptroller appoints two deputy comptrollers and a chief of staff.
